Choosing the Appropriate Advisor: A Guide to Kinds and Charges
Selecting a financial advisor can feel daunting , but understanding the available types and associated charges is essential to making an smart choice. Typically , advisors belong into a few primary buckets: licensed investment advisors (RIAs), who are legally fiduciaries bound to act in your greatest interest; broker-dealers, who can provide a wider range of products but may not always have a fiduciary requirement; and hybrid advisors, who combine elements of both. Regarding charges , these can take the guise of time-based rates, set fees, assets-under-management percentages, or a transaction basis; be sure to carefully review all specifics before committing to any arrangement .
